MISSING YOU
(For my parents, and parents-in-law)
By Leon Enriquez


The Angel of Death has come today
To take your beautiful soul away
Our mortal hearts are broken with tears
For you ascended from us my dear


We feel our loss this moment in time
As we reflect on past happy chimes
When laughter and good cheer cast spells
Your wit and kindness and humour tells

~~~~~~~~~


A simple soul with a lovely heart
We will miss your empathy and art
Lavish grace and show of timely care
The kind thoughtful fare beyond compare


Your legacy and blessings remain
On this we lean and our loss contain
You are the reason for our good health
A story beyond our timeless wealth

~~~~~~~~~


In you our special friend we miss most
Sadly, you have given up your ghost
Your earthly days are over right now
Still, your fond memory does endow


Winging on your safe homebound journey
Bless us all with a token lovely
Inspire in our hearts devotion deep
To pray in the heart’s temple for keeps

~~~~~~~~~


Gone too soon as footfalls slip away
Dearly departed from us today
We pray your soul enters paradise
To be with those who gain love’s grand prize


By the columbarium garden wall
Your earthly ashes here we install
Your picture portrait stares at our world
Even as our loss flings tears that swirl

~~~~~~~~~


Our humble mortality a gift
As heart and soul and mind thus uplift
To walk the path to eternity
When we meet love again most truly


With your departure from time and space
We miss your countenance and embrace
Pray for us from the other shore, to be
To live full zest our daily journey

~~~~~~~~~


Leon Enriquez
09 January 2024
Singapore
